Sen. Michael Bennet’s town hall this week focused on the senator’s own alternative plan to proposed tax cuts by Republicans, but U.S. Rep. Mike Coffman says he will open the floor to numerous issues during his event set for 6:30 p.m. MT.

“I look forward to a robust and informative discussion about all of the critical issues facing our community, state, and nation,” Coffman said in a statement. “As we enter the last month of 2017, I would like to update  you on all legislation I have introduced on your behalf during the 115th Congress and the progress we are making on behalf of all CO-06 residents.”

Whether it’s the tax cut, Obamacare, immigration or other issues before Congress, Coffman says he’s ready to listen.
